Why are referendums held in the UK?
  1. Constitutional changes
    1. Devolution
      1. Electoral system
        1. EU membership
          1. Local mayors
          2. Entrenches a new law or constitutional arrangement
            1. The Belfast Agreement
              1. Being able to show that the peace process had the support of most people in NI helped to end terrorism.
              2. EU membership
              3. Law makers are unable or unwilling to make a decision.
                1. Local road charges were unpopular and no politician wished to take the unpopularity attached to it.
                  1. The AV referendum. The government were split on the issue so decided to ask the public.
